The Bauchi State police command has confirmed the arrest of five suspects for allege electoral offences
The command Spokesman, DSP Datti Kamal Abubakar confirmed this to newsmen.
He said the suspects were arrested within Bauchi State capital at various spots.
Abubakar added that they are now in police custody and helping the command with vital information.
According to the police Spokesman, investigations were being intensified to know the rationale behind the offences.
“We had said it initially that police will not condone any act of indiscipline in contravention to electoral act in order to ensure a peaceful bye-election,” said Abubakar.
Abubakar further said that the command will bean its searchlight to arrest any thug found violating electoral law.
” The command has deployed enough men to cater for the bye-election in all the nooks and crannies of the seven LGAs where the election is holding,” added Abubakar.
